Historical Salary Growth Comparison

Based on BLS OEWS metropolitan area data, welder salaries in Crestview grew 31.1% from 2019 to 2025, compared to 24.3% growth in Tampa over the same period.

Crestview, FL

+31.1%

$38,690 (2019) → $50,710 (2025)

Tampa, FL

+24.3%

$40,160 (2019) → $49,930 (2025)

Methodology & Data Source

All salary figures are 2026 projections based on BLS OEWS May 2025 data. A 3.99% CAGR (derived from 6-year national BLS trends) was applied to estimate current compensation. Cost-of-living adjustments use BEA Regional Price Parity data. Actual salaries vary by employer, certifications, and experience.
